现场口腔液筛查评估:使用 Drugwipe-5(+)、RapidSTAT 和 Drug Test 5000 检测驾驶员体内的滥用药物。

Evaluation of on-site oral fluid screening using Drugwipe-5(+), RapidSTAT and Drug Test 5000 for the detection of drugs of abuse in drivers.

Abstract

Driving under the influence of drugs is a major problem worldwide. At the moment, several countries have adopted a 'per se' legislation to address this problem. One of the key elements in the enforcement process is the possibility of rapid on-site screening tests to take immediate administrative measures. In this study, the reliability of three oral fluid screening devices (Mavand RapidSTAT, Securetec Drugwipe-5(+), and Dräger DrugTest 5000) was assessed by comparing their on-site results with confirmatory GC-MS plasma analysis. Our results demonstrate that for amphetamine screening, the oral fluid on-site devices on the market today are certainly sensitive enough. RapidSTAT, Drugwipe-5(+), and DrugTest 5000 demonstrated respectively a sensitivity of 93%, 100% and 92% for amphetamine/MDMA. For cocaine screening, sensitivities of 75%, 78% and 67% were obtained for the RapidSTAT, Drugwipe-5(+), and DrugTest 5000 devices, respectively. The studied devices were able to detect about 70% of all cannabis users in a roadside setting. However, a newer version of the DrugTest 5000 test cassette demonstrated a sensitivity of 93%, indicating an increased detection of Delta(9)-tetrahydrocannabinol using 'new generation' oral fluid screening tests with lowered cut-offs. Due to these promising results police officers and judicial experts are keen to use oral fluid screening devices. They believe that their ease of use and diminished amount of false positive results in comparison with urine screening will lead to more roadside tests and more appropriate juridical measures.

摘要

在全球范围内,药物影响下的驾驶是一个主要问题。目前,一些国家已经采用了“本身违法”的立法来解决这个问题。执法过程中的一个关键要素是有可能进行快速现场筛选测试,以便立即采取行政措施。在这项研究中,通过将现场结果与确认性 GC-MS 血浆分析进行比较,评估了三种唾液筛选设备(Mavand RapidSTAT、Securetec Drugwipe-5(+)和 Dräger DrugTest 5000)的可靠性。我们的研究结果表明,目前市场上的唾液现场检测设备对于安非他命检测非常敏感。RapidSTAT、Drugwipe-5(+)和 DrugTest 5000 对安非他命/MDMA 的灵敏度分别为 93%、100%和 92%。对于可卡因检测,RapidSTAT、Drugwipe-5(+)和 DrugTest 5000 设备的灵敏度分别为 75%、78%和 67%。研究中的设备能够在路边环境中检测到大约 70%的所有大麻使用者。然而,一种新型的 DrugTest 5000 检测盒的灵敏度为 93%,表明使用“新一代”唾液筛选测试并降低检测限,可以提高对 Delta(9)-四氢大麻酚的检测。由于这些有希望的结果,警察和司法专家热衷于使用唾液筛选设备。他们认为,与尿液筛选相比,这些设备易于使用,假阳性结果减少,这将导致更多的路边测试和更合适的司法措施。
